    Iain Hornal’s music betrays a lifetime of such artistic diversity that it’s hard to pin him down. He’s played on the world’s largest stages as a sideman with the likes of Jeff Lynne’s ELO and 10cc, but his talents as a lead vocalist and songwriter are equally impressive.
